#593c38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#593c38 is composed of 34.9% red, 23.5%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.6% magenta, 37.1%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 7.3 degrees, a saturation of 22.8% and a lightness of 28.4%. #593c38 color hex could be obtained by blending #b27870 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

#593c38 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#593c38 has RGB values of R:89, G:60,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.37, K:0.65. Its decimal value is 5848120.
